by Adrien Ernesto Cepeda (Author)

Sylvia Plath once said, "I want someone to mouth me."

La Belle Ajar is a collection of poems inspired by Plath's 1963 novel that reimagines the journey of Esther Greenwood within the empowering odyssey of these 20 scintillating cento poems that honor the voice and legacy of America's most influential modern poet and author: Sylvia Plath.

Author Biography

Adrian Ernesto Cepeda is the author of the full-length poetry collection Flashes & Verses... Becoming Attractions from Unso‐ licited Press, the poetry chapbook So Many Flowers, So Little Time from Red Mare Press, Between the Spine published with Picture Show Press. Adrian is an LA Poet who has a BA from the University of Texas at San Antonio and he is also a graduate of the MFA program at Antioch University in LA where he lives with his lovely wife.
